We study pattern avoidance in partial words. The following problems are being investigated:
-
The avoidability index of a pattern p is the smallest integer k such that there exists an infinite word on k letters that avoids p. The classification of the avoidability indices of unary and binary patters are known. The classification for ternary patterns is almost complete.
-
The minimum hole sparsity of a pattern p is the smallest integer λ such that there exists an infinite word that avoids p and has at least one hole in every factor of length λ. The classification of minimum hole sparsities for unary patterns is known. The classification for binary patterns over a binary alphabet is in progress.
